[Python] inviare messaggi fra programmi/processi

Manlio Perillo manlio.perillo a gmail.com
Ven 28 Ott 2011 13:48:32 CEST


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Il 28/10/2011 13:17, Daniele Varrazzo ha scritto:
> On Fri, 28 Oct 2011 08:54:09 +0200, ugaciaka <ugaciaka a gmail.com> wrote:
> 
>> Cosa mette a disposizione Linux che è già wrappato da python per
> ottenere
>> ciò?
> 
> Sommario delle risposte:
> 
> [...]
> 
> P.S. C'è anche la memoria condivisa, anche quella una soluzione molto di
> basso livello che sconsiglio.
> 

Non dimentichiamo le named pipe (aka FIFO), che, nel caso in cui la
dimensione dei messaggi è *sempre* minore di PIPE_BUF, dovrebbe essere
abbastanza semplice da gestire.

Resta solo da decidere come serializzare i dati, ma questo dipende dal
tipo di messaggi che devi inviare.

Questo protocollo sembra interessante:
http://msgpack.org/



Ciao   Manlio
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.10 (GNU/Linux)
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org/

iEYEARECAAYFAk6qlpAACgkQscQJ24LbaUQybQCgmDyMmqX9rH0/LMHc4QCkgjNf
XSEAnRBZIbcUnQbWSDe6d+V7G9ZqBTw3
=lxk6
-----END PGP SIGNATURE-----


Maggiori informazioni sulla lista Python